So, if you're on the hunt for a lithium battery inverter for your home or office in 2025, there are a few key things to keep in mind to make sure you get something that really works well for you. First off, take a good look at the inverter's capacity. It’s super important that it matches up with how much energy you actually use. When the capacity is right, your inverter will be able to handle those peak loads without breaking a sweat, which means you'll have steady power when you need it most.
Now, another biggie is the type of wave output the inverter uses. You really want a Pure Sine Wave inverter because they mimic the electricity from the grid, and that’s what you want, especially if you’ve got sensitive electronics at home or in the office. Oh, and don't forget to consider smart features! Things like remote monitoring and app control can be a game changer. They’ll help you keep tabs on your power usage and monitor how everything’s performing, all in real time.
Last but not least, durability is key! Make sure you go for brands that are reputable and come with solid warranties. You want something that'll stand the test of time and give you peace of mind, not just a quick fix.

So, when you’re picking out a lithium battery inverter, one really important thing to keep in mind is the efficiency ratings. These ratings, which are usually shown as a percentage, tell you how effectively the inverter turns the DC electricity that’s stored in your batteries into AC electricity that your home appliances can use. The U.S. Department of Energy points out that if you go for an inverter with a higher efficiency rating, you’re actually cutting down on energy waste. And get this: even a small jump, like from 90% to 95%, can lead to some pretty noticeable energy savings over time—especially if you’re working with larger solar setups.
Now, you can't overemphasize how key these ratings are when it comes to renewable energy systems. According to a report from the National Renewable Energy Laboratory, inverters can take up about 15-20% of your total system costs. So, picking models that boast high efficiency is super important for getting a solid return on your investment. Plus, better efficiency can actually help make both the inverter and the battery system last longer! As the market for lithium battery inverters keeps evolving, focusing on efficiency is not just about boosting performance—it’s also about supporting more sustainable energy usage down the road.

So, when you’re looking into lithium battery inverters, it’s really all about finding that sweet spot between cost and performance. I mean, the best inverters can seriously boost your energy system’s productivity, especially if you pair them up with top-notch lithium batteries. You usually get some cool features with these inverters too, like faster charge and discharge rates, which can really level up your energy management. But, let’s be real—prices can swing quite a bit, so you've got to pick something that matches your energy needs and your budget.
Here’s a little tip: Before you jump into buying one, take a close look at your energy use. Figuring out how much wattage you really need will guide you to choose an inverter that fits not just your current requirements, but also any plans you might have for future upgrades.
And don’t overlook the inverter’s efficiency rating, since that’s directly tied to your long-term savings. Sure, high-efficiency models might hit your wallet a bit harder at the start, but they can really help lower your electricity bills down the line. It’s super important to dig into the overall cost of ownership as well, including things like maintenance and warranty options, so you can make a smart choice.
Another tip: definitely check out inverters that come with a solid warranty and good customer support. It just gives you that peace of mind knowing that your investment is backed by a manufacturer who’s likely to help your inverter last longer and perform better over time. Now, here’s a handy tip for choosing a lithium battery inverter: make sure it's compatible with your energy setup. It’s really important to focus on inverters that can handle different battery types and sizes since technology is always changing, right? Also, keep an eye out for those that come with built-in monitoring systems. They let you track how everything’s performing and help you troubleshoot any potential issues before they get out of hand.
And let’s not forget about scalability! With so many folks jumping on the renewable energy bandwagon, picking an inverter that can easily incorporate additional battery units or solar panels is key to future-proofing your investment. Look for models that offer upgrade options, so your system can keep up with all the advancements in lithium battery tech as they come down the line.
